About This Item

Manaccan, Cornwall [England] : Cargo Press, 1999. First Edition. Hardcover. Limited review edition. Near fine cloth copy in a very good if slightly edge-nicked and dust-toned dust-wrapper, now mylar-sleeved. Remains particularly well-preserved overall; tight, bright, clean and strong. Physical description: 151 pages : illustrations ; 25 cm. Subjects: Hamilton, Ian 1938-2001 Criticism and interpretation; Hamilton, Ian 1938-; English literature 20th century.
